Kbal Spean (River of a Thousand Lingas) is one of Cambodia's most unique archaeological and natural attractions, located about 50 km northeast of Siem Reap on the southwestern slopes of the Kulen Mountains. Unlike the grand temples of Angkor, Kbal Spean is hidden within a tropical forest and is reached by a scenic 1.5 km uphill hike. The sacred carvings at Kbal Spean date from the 11th to 13th centuries, during the the Khmer Empire. The site was developed as a sacred Hindu sanctuary where water flowing from the Kulen Mountain was believed to be blessed before continuing downstream to Angkor. Kbal Spean is famous for its hundreds of lingas carved directly into the sandstone riverbed. The hike to Kbal Spean passes through a peaceful tropical forest filled with tall trees, unique rock formations, birds, butterflies, and seasonal wildflowers. The trail is moderately challenging with some rocky and uneven sections, making it suitable for travelers with a reasonable level of fitness.

Banteay Srei, the "Jewel of Khmer Art" Banteay Srei is widely regarded as the finest example of Khmer stone carving. Every doorway, lintel, pediment, and column is covered with incredibly detailed floral patterns, mythical creatures, and scenes from Hindu mythology. Unlike most Angkor temples, which were built from gray sandstone or laterite, Banteay Srei is constructed from pink sandstone. This softer stone allowed artisans to create exceptionally delicate and intricate carvings that remain remarkably well preserved after more than 1,000 years.
